Venus Williams enters the Mubadala Citi DC Open first-round clash against Anastasia Potapova as a 46-year-old wild card still seeking her first 2026 main-draw singles victory after an 0-8 start to the season. The seven-time Grand Slam champion’s powerful serve and court coverage remain assets on the hard courts at the William H.G. FitzGerald Tennis Center, yet recent results and physical demands of age create a steep challenge. Potapova, in stronger overall form this year, brings consistent baseline play and prior WTA experience that traders view as decisive advantages in this matchup. Historical patterns show limited success for veterans of Williams’ age against younger, in-form opponents in early-round hard-court encounters.

This market will resolve to 'Anastasia Potapova' if Anastasia Potapova advances against Venus Williams.
This market will resolve to 'Venus Williams' if Venus Williams advances against Anastasia Potapova.
If the match is canceled (not played at all), ends in a tie, or is delayed beyond 7 days from the scheduled date without a winner determined, this market will resolve to 50-50.
If the match begins but is not completed, and one player advances due to the opponent's retirement, default, or disqualification, this market will resolve to the player who advances.
If the match ends in a walkover (player withdraws before the start and the other advances automatically), this market will resolve to 50-50.
The primary resolution source will be official information from the WTA Tour. A consensus of credible reporting may also be used.
